In a significant push towards technological innovation, India's Prime Minister has called upon the country's top IT companies to spearhead the development of artificial intelligence (AI)-driven products. This directive marks a pivotal moment in India's tech industry, as it seeks to leverage AI to drive growth, improve efficiency, and create new opportunities.
Key Developments
The Prime Minister's appeal underscores the government's commitment to fostering a conducive environment for technological advancements. At a recent conference attended by leading IT firms, the PM emphasized the need for India to emerge as a global hub for AI-powered solutions. He highlighted the vast potential of AI in transforming various sectors, including healthcare, finance, education, and manufacturing. In response, major IT players have expressed their intent to invest heavily in AI research and development, with plans to launch innovative products and services in the near future.
Industry Analysis
The IT industry in India has been a significant contributor to the country's economy, with exports playing a crucial role. The integration of AI into existing products and services is expected to not only enhance their competitiveness but also open up new revenue streams. Analysts believe that this move will enable Indian IT companies to move up the value chain, from being primarily service providers to becoming product-driven organizations. However, the transition will require substantial investment in talent acquisition, infrastructure, and R&D capabilities.
